OpenShift includes Kubernetes’ platform and features as well as Docker features, but Kubernetes does not include OpenShift services. Kubernetes is more update-friendly and may be more attractive for high-use apps requiring regular updates, while OpenShift may be better for compliance-heavy apps requiring more security controls. Kubernetes is a standalone open-source container orchestration platform. OpenShift is a cloud-based container orchestration platform that runs on the Red Hat enterprise Linux operating system and Kubernetes. Conditions that ensure modes complement one another are different geographical markets, different transport markets, and different levels of service. Modes can compete or complement one another in cost, speed, accessibility, frequency, safety, comfort, etc. Telecommunications: structured as high-capacity networks with low constraints providing for the instantaneous movement of information linked to the tertiary and quaternary sectors, notably finance and tourism, which rely on the long-distance mobility of people. Intermodal transportation: concerns a variety of modes used in combination so that respective advantages of each mode are advantaged the most significant impacts of intermodalism have been observed in freight. Maritime transportation: the most effective mode of moving large quantities of cargo over long distances composed of oceans, coasts, seas, lakes, rivers, and channels highly expensive since port infrastructures and ships are capital-intensive.Īir transportation: known for its speed and flexibility in network configuration requires about 3,300 meters of runway for landing and take-off and is linked to the tertiary and quaternary sectors such as finance and tourism increasingly playing a role in global logistics and accommodating growing quantities of high-value freight. Pipelines: can be laid on land or underwater aim to move liquids such as petroleum products over long distances cost-effectively physical constraints are low. Rail transportation: composed of a traced path for a right of way on which wheeled vehicles are bound offering the highest capacity with substantial physical constraints and a low gradient required, particularly for freight traditionally linked to heavy industries, although containerization has improved its flexibility. Road transportation: large consumers of space with the lowest level of physical constraints average operational flexibility with low barriers to entry but high maintenance costs mainly linked to light industries and freight distribution has become a crucial link in freight distribution between ports and commercial hinterlands with containerization. The demand for transport and the ownership of modes are commercial characteristics as transportation modes are used to support economic activities and generate income. Technical characteristics of each mode are related to attributes such as speed, capacity, and motive technology, while operational characteristics involve the context in which modes operate, including speed limits, safety conditions, or operating hours. Transport modes are mobile assets that facilitate the movement of passengers and goods, and fall under three categories: land, water, and air.Įach mode has its own technical, operational, and commercial characteristics, defining its market opportunities.
